- 创建vue实例的时候挂载vue-router(挂载一些不用权限的公用的页面,比如登录页,后台首页)- 当用户登录后,通过请求userInfo获取role,将role和路由表每个页面的需要的权限作比较,生成最终用户可访问的路由表- 调用router.addRoutes(store.getters.addRouters)添加用户可访问的路由- 使用vuex管理路由表,根据vuex中可访问的...
vue-admin-template 这是一个极简的 vue admin 管理后台。它只包含了 Element UI & axios & iconfont & permission control & lint,这些搭建后台必要的东西。 线上地址 国内访问 目前版本为 v4.0+ 基于vue-cli 进行构建,若你想使用旧版本,可以切换分支到tag/3.11.0,它不依赖 vue-cli。 SPONSORED BY Extra...
1、从下载vue-element-admin 中下载相关文件到相关目录 拷贝文件夹vue-element-admin-master\src\layout\components\TagsView到相同目录下 拷贝js文件vue-element-admin-master\src\store\modules\tagsView.js到相同目录下 2、修改vue-admin-template\src\layout\components\AppMain.vue <template> <transition name="...
vue-element-admin是含有丰富的组件,vue-admin-template是一个基础的单页面应用的框架,适合在vue-admin-template上二次开发,开发需要的组件就可以直接的从vue-element-admin里面拷贝上去。适合于后台管理的中小型项目,内部的架构非常的完善,简单易上手。 下载运行 github:https://github.com/PanJiaChen/vue-admin-templ...
vue: 'Vue', 'element-ui':'ELEMENT' } } 再一次打包,确实能极大的压缩了打包的体积,从 700k 骤减至 130k: 但是随之而来的就有问题了: 明明我在本地开发,但是由于引入了线上的生产版本的 vue 文件,因此 vue-dev-tools 就不能进行调试。 因此,我们需要再次调整一下 webpack 的配置,webpack.base.conf....
简介: Vue3-admin-template 框架修改登录页面 一. 修改views/login/comp/LoginForm.vue文件里面的内容 const state = reactive({ ruleForm: { account: 'admin', password: '123456', }, loading: false, checkedPwd: false, redirect: undefined, rules: { account: [{ required: true, message: t('...
手摸手,带你封装一个 vue component #克隆项目git clone https://github.com/PanJiaChen/vue-admin-template.git#进入项目目录cdvue-admin-template#安装依赖npm install#建议不要直接使用 cnpm 安装以来,会有各种诡异的 bug。可以通过如下操作解决 npm 下载速度慢的问题npm install --registry=https://registry.npm...
Vue-cli+Element-ui实现后台管理系统(一)项目创建及Element-ui集成 一念 用Vue+ElementUI 搭建后台管理极简模板 一只图雀发表于图雀社区 基于Vue3+Vite2+Element-Plus管理平台模版 简介Vue3-admin-element-template是一个免费开源的中后台模板你,使用了最新的vue3、vite2 等主流技术开发,开箱即用的中后台前端解决方案...
记一次使用 vue-admin-template 的优化历程 前言 公司有好几个项目都有后台管理系统,为了方便开发,所以选择了 vue 中比较火的 后台模板 作为基础模板进行开发。但是,开始用的时候,作者并没有对此进行优化,到项目上线的时候,才发现,打包出来的文件都十分之大,就一个 vendor 就...
vue-admin-template vue轻量级后台管理系统基础模板 在线预览 更新 2019.10.30 更新 新增:在对应的菜单项上添加hidden属性,即可隐藏对应的菜单项,但还是可以在地址栏上输入对应的 URL 来访问页面。 使用方法 {type:'ios-grid',name:'t1',text:'表格',hidden:true,// 隐藏此菜单 可以通过在地址栏上输入对应的 ...